The Scent Profile: Deconstructing YSL Y
YSL Y is not merely a fragrance; it's a carefully constructed olfactory experience, designed to evoke a sense of modern masculinity that is both confident and approachable. The fragrance opens with a vibrant burst of fresh top notes, typically featuring a blend of crisp apple, bergamot, and ginger. This initial burst provides an invigorating and energetic start, setting the stage for the heart and base notes to unfold.
The heart of YSL Y reveals a more complex and nuanced profile. Here, the freshness of the top notes gives way to a warmer, more sensual blend of lavender, geranium, and sage. These aromatic herbs add a layer of sophistication and refinement, balancing the initial vibrancy with a more grounded and masculine character. The interplay between the fresh top notes and the aromatic heart creates a dynamic and evolving scent experience that keeps the wearer engaged throughout the day.
Finally, the base notes of YSL Y provide a lasting and sensual foundation. Woody notes of cedarwood, amber, and vetiver ground the fragrance, adding depth and warmth. These notes contribute to the overall longevity of the scent, ensuring that it lingers on the skin for hours, leaving a subtle yet noticeable trail. The combination of these base notes with the heart and top notes creates a harmonious and well-balanced fragrance that is both memorable and appealing.
Comparing YSL Y EDP and EDT:
While this article focuses on the EDP version, it's important to briefly address the Eau de Toilette (EDT) variant, often discussed in relation to searches like "ysl y edt fragrantica." The EDT generally features a lighter concentration of fragrance oils compared to the EDP, resulting in a less intense and shorter-lasting scent. While the EDT offers a fresher, more subtle experience, the EDP provides a richer, more powerful and longer-lasting projection. The choice between EDT and EDP depends largely on personal preference and the desired intensity of the fragrance. For those seeking a more impactful and long-lasting scent, the EDP is the clear winner.
